2. A Variety Like No Other

If diversity is the spice of life, then Indian cuisine is its epitome. Imagine a canvas painted with the most vibrant colors: that’s the menu of an Indian cuisine restaurant. 

In the North, you’ll find dishes robed in rich, creamy gravies, seasoned with aromatic whole spices and ghee. Journey to the East, and you’ll encounter the subtle sweetness of Bengali cuisine, where fish is the star of the show. 

The Western part of India brings forth bold, hearty flavors with a hint of coastal freshness, while the South offers a completely different palette, characterized by tangy tamarind and cooling coconut. 

It’s not just about the regional diversity; Indian cuisine also caters to every dietary preference. Vegetarians and vegans will find a plethora of options, from succulent paneer tikka to flavorful vegetable biryanis. Meat lovers are in for a treat too, with dishes like butter chicken and lamb rogan josh promising a burst of flavor.

3. Health Benefits Galore

Indulging in Indian cuisine is not just a treat for the taste buds but also a boon for your health. The spices and ingredients used are not just for flavor; they come with a host of health benefits. 

Turmeric, a staple in Indian cooking, is known for its an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. It’s a superfood that’s been linked to improved brain function and a lower risk of heart disease. Ginger, another common ingredient, aids digestion and can alleviate symptoms of nausea. 

The use of lentils and legumes in dishes like dals and curries provides a great source of protein, especially for vegetarians and vegans. And let’s not forget about the yogurts and raitas. These creamy delights are not just palate cleansers; they’re probiotics that promote gut health. What’s more, the traditional Indian thali is a model of a balanced meal, offering carbs, proteins, fats, and fiber in just the right proportions. 

So, when you’re digging into that flavorful biryani or savoring a spoonful of creamy korma, remember, you’re not just enjoying a meal; you’re nourishing your body too.

5. The Sweet Side of India

After the savory part of the meal, it’s time to explore the sweet side of Indian cuisine. Desserts in an Indian cuisine restaurant are a revelation. Imagine a plate of warm, gooey gulab jamuns, soaked in fragrant syrup, or a bowl of kheer, a creamy rice pudding speckled with raisins and nuts, subtly flavored with cardamom. 

These sweet treats are often made richer with ingredients like saffron, rose water, and pure ghee, adding layers of flavor. Indian sweets aren’t just the end of a meal; they’re an experience in themselves, combining sweetness with a hint of spice, and richness with a touch of subtlety.

6. A Peek into Indian Culture

Every dish in an Indian cuisine restaurant is a story, a slice of the country’s rich cultural tapestry. Dining here is like being invited into an Indian family’s celebration. The dishes reflect regional festivals, historical influences, and even family traditions passed down through generations. 

For instance, the biryani tells tales of Mughal emperors, while the simple khichdi speaks of home-cooked comfort. Indian cuisine is deeply linked with festivals and celebrations, be it the colorful sweets of Diwali or the hearty feasts of Eid. Each bite is a journey through India’s diverse cultures, its rich history, and its vibrant present.
